Summary:
As a Senior Data Engineer in Research IT, you will play a critical role supporting Bristol Myers Squibb's Foundational Data Products, including CoreReg, Substance Mart, DARE, and Asset Mart. You will be responsible for designing, developing, and maintaining scalable data pipelines, ensuring data quality, and enabling data-driven decision-making that accelerates our research and development mission. Working at the intersection of cutting-edge technology and life-changing science, you will collaborate closely with data scientists, researchers, and IT professionals to deliver solutions that matter.
Key Responsibilities:
Data Pipeline Development: Design, develop, and maintain robust and scalable data pipelines supporting Foundational Data Products (CoreReg, Substance Mart, DARE, and Asset Mart)
Data Integration: Integrate data from diverse sources, ensuring consistency, quality, and accessibility across platforms
Data Management: Implement best practices in data governance, data quality, and data security
Collaboration: Partner closely with data scientists, researchers, and cross-functional stakeholders to understand data requirements and deliver impactful solutions
Performance Optimization: Optimize data processing workflows for performance and scalability
Documentation: Create and maintain comprehensive documentation for data pipelines, data models, and integration processes
Troubleshooting: Proactively identify and resolve data-related issues, ensuring reliability and accuracy
Innovation: Stay current with the latest technologies and best practices in data engineering and apply them to continuously improve processes

Qualifications & Experience:
Required:
Bachelor's or Master's deg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, or a related field
Minimum of 5-7 years of experience in data engineering or a related role
Proficiency in Databricks with a strong focus on data engineering
Strong SQL skills and experience with relational databases
Proficiency in programming languages such as Python, Java, or Scala
Familiarity with cloud platforms (e.g., AWS, Azure, GCP)
Experience with data warehousing and data lakehouse solutions (e.g., Redshift, BigQuery, Snowflake)
Experience with ETL tools (e.g., Glue Studio, Informatica PowerCenter)
Excellent problem-solving and communication skills; ability to work effectively in a collaborative team environment
Preferred:
Experience with data visualization tools (e.g., Spotfire, Tableau, Power BI)
Knowledge of machine learning and data science concepts
Experience with regulatory compliance and data privacy standards
Understanding of the pharmaceutical or healthcare industry
